Democracy Now! Jeremy Scahill on the OBL Mission and Aftermath

 Watch The Nation's Jeremy Scahill talk to Amy Goodman about what happened yesterday at Osama Bin Laden's compound and the reaction around the world:

Also on Democracy Now! Ex-State Department Official Matthew Hoh asks what  50,000 U.S. troops are still doing in Afghanistan.


Democracy Now!

Posted at May 2, 2011, 5:52am

